Hey — welcome to Fileboard on-call! Quick heads up: encoding detection for uploaded text files is handled by the Sniffly service. It guesses UTF-8 first, falls back to a heuristic pass; mis-detections mostly come from old Windows exports. Don't patch the heuristics live — there's a test corpus. Escalation steps and known quirks are documented on the internal page.

dashboard of yahig-fahaf = https://grafana.lumiclabs.corp/display/display/view/e55b6ff7435d

### Step 4: Verify pinned dependencies

At Lumetra we pin every dependency to an exact version in the lockfile; ranges are forbidden in production builds. Before deploying, run the pin audit and confirm the lockfile hash matches the one recorded in the release manifest. The manifest itself must be signed, and you verify it using the key that follows.

deploy key for kagup-bawig: bky9_ZMq28eTw9

## Break-Glass: PixHoard Image Cache

New folks: if the PixHoard image cache leaks memory and OOMs the Renner nodes, don't wait for approvals. Restart via the break-glass account, file an incident, and notify the cache owner. Access is audited. The break-glass account unlocks with the recovery passphrase below.

recovery phrase for kagaf-yajof: fraax-quenwyn-lamion